NAV of unit trust industry continues growth trend

THE unit trust industry net asset value (NAV) continued to expand in 2005, rising by 12.7% and accounting for 14.2% of the total equity market capitalisation as at end-2005 (2004: 12.1%). 

The level of gross sales was consistently high throughout the year, with a 25.3% rise (2004: 33.4%). Despite the relatively higher repurchases made during the year, the industry recorded annual net sales of RM14.9bil compared with RM12.6bil in 2004.
